What the hourly rate buys

What is included in Ardwick

Driver plus a porter

Every Ardwick booking includes at least one porter carrying alongside the driver. Add a second for heavy furniture or an upper floor without a lift.

Van, blankets and straps

A Luton or long-wheelbase van with blankets, straps, a trolley and floor protection — no hire charge for equipment.

Access planned first

Stair carries, lift bookings and Manchester City Council permit bays are arranged before the day so the clock does not run while we look for parking.

Goods-in-transit cover

Every load is insured in transit, backed by £1m public liability. Certificates issued with your confirmation.

Part loads and single items

Sofa collections, mattress deliveries, flat-pack pickups and student moves around Ardwick Green Park and the O2 Apollo — one item or one room, same rate card.

Fixed or hourly, your choice

Hourly with a two-hour minimum for part-loads, or a fixed price once we know the inventory, the floor and the parking.

Man with a van prices in Ardwick

Fixed bands, quoted before we start. What moves the price is access, stair turns, parking distance and the size of the job — not the postcode you live in.

Man with a van price guide for Ardwick
PackageWhat it coversPrice
Van + 1 (hourly)Minimum two hours, part-loads and single items.from £45/hr
Studio / 1 bed flatVan and two crew, typically three to four hours.from £180
2 bed flat or houseVan and two crew, half to full day depending on access.from £280

Every quote includes blankets, straps, trolley, fuel inside Greater Manchester and goods-in-transit cover.

About Ardwick

Inner-east district of Victorian terraces, the Green and a fast-growing student and NHS-worker population. A Georgian merchants' suburb around Ardwick Green that was swallowed by railway yards and engineering works in the 1800s.

Apollo gig traffic, Manchester Royal Infirmary shift workers and Ardwick's Bangladeshi and Somali communities. The best-known landmark is Ardwick Green Park and the O2 Apollo, and the M12/M13 postcodes reach Chorlton-on-Medlock, Manchester City Centre, Beswick, Openshaw within a short drive.

For a man-and-van move, what matters most locally is the building fabric: byelaw terraces, 1970s council maisonettes and new student blocks along Hyde Road. Hyde Road and the A57(M) push brake dust onto front sills; back alleys stay damp and mossy year-round.
